0.1.4

Added

- Support checking pivot tables using `has_equal_pivot()`.
- Custom feedback messages can now be templated and use the same parameters as the default messages.

0.1.3

Added

- `test_exercise()` can now take the `success_msg` argument.
If it is not specified, it falls back on the default specified in `protowhat.Reporter`.

0.1.2

Fixed/improved

- `test_exercise()` does more strict checking on its input arguments (to aid the web server)
- `test_exercise()` will not fail if an empty `sct` list is passed.
